In the first episode of Bridgerton Season 4, Lady Araminta is introduced along with her two daughters. Lady Araminta shares quite an intense conversation with Violet. She also introduces her daughters, Rosamund and Posy, to Violet, telling her that they have recently made their debuts. It is then revealed that Araminta’s sights are set on Benedict.

Despite indicating him as a “rake,” she wants Rosamund to get married to her for his surname. Jess Brownell, while discussing Rosamund’s character, indicates that “Rosamund has become her mother’s mini-me.” Despite knowing Benedict’s nature, she is also eager to get married to him, just as her mother wants her to. Brownell adds that Rosamund is “a marriage mart pro chess player”.

Rosamund Li’s character is brought to life by the very talented Michelle Mao. Through Michelle Mao’s performance, Rosamund’s complex nature comes to life. Rosamund’s desire to make her mother happy and do the things that she says is depicted with a distinct realism by Michelle Mo. Some of Michelle Mao’s other projects are A Big Bold Beautiful Journey, Preparation for the Next Life, etc.

Lady Araminta’s presence in Bridgerton Season 4 has also been quite refreshing. She brought forth a unique storyline with her take on marriage. With the death of her two husbands, she is in quite a difficult state, yet she does not let her difficulties show in front of others.

This can be seen during her first conversation with Violet in the first episode, where she tries to be quite blunt with her answers during their conversation. While discussing Araminta and Rosamund, Brownell also adds that they are extremely “focused on their own goals” this season.

Araminta’s character in Bridgerton Season 4 is helmed by Katie Leung. Besides this series, some of Leung’s other projects that can be added to your watchlist are Annika, The Peripheral,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ince, etc. In the fourth season, Araminta’s younger daughter, Posy Li, adds a layer of warmth to the storyline with her kind nature.

Unlike her mother’s first interaction with Violet, which was quite blunt, Posy complimented the masquerade ball. Isabella Wei takes on the role of Posy Li in the series. Some of Isabella Wei’s projects are Black Doves, 1899, etc.

Jess Brownell also adds that Bridgerton Season 4 has a “very different trajectory.” The stark difference between Benedict and Sophie’s natures, hence the two of them need to “travel to the middle.” The second part of Season 4 will drop on February 26.
